Quick note on the Chronoweave timetable solver vendor (Slateboard Systems). They're responsive but only during their business hours, so batch your questions. Contract renewal is in the spring; don't promise them scope changes before then. Their solver handles room conflicts fine but struggles with split lunch periods — log those as tickets, not chat messages. For onboarding access or licensing questions, their account team is the right contact.

alerts address for tahaf-hawep: frawyn@tolvaqlabs.corp

**Onboarding: Queue Migration (Support Team)**

We are retiring Stackmule, the homegrown job queue, in favor of Ferrowline. Customer-visible impact: retry counts reset during cutover, and job IDs change format. Do not reopen tickets about "missing jobs" before checking the Ferrowline mirror — most jobs migrated with new IDs. Escalations go to the platform rotation, not engineering leads. Support accounts need one-time access to the migration console during the cutover window. Access is granted with the recovery passphrase shown directly below.

vault phrase of yaguf-hahaf = druath-holix

Plugin authors should target sandbox, which resets nightly and accepts unsigned plugin bundles. Staging mirrors production rule sets but uses synthetic order data from the Copperline fixtures. Rate tables, zone definitions, and surcharge rules are versioned independently per environment, so always check which rule-set revision your plugin was validated against. The sandbox environment currently runs with the following configuration values.

service settings:
ralael:
  pin: 7453
  tenant: zorath
  seal: seal_087806e4
  metrics_host: metrics.ralael.paliqworks.example
  standby_team: fraath
  escalation: praok-istiel
  nonce: 10e083

# Flaglight Rollouts — Approvals

Quick version for on-call: any rollout touching more than 5% of traffic needs an approval in Flaglight before the ramp continues. Kill switches don't need approval — just flip them and note it in the incident channel. Scheduled ramps pause automatically if error budget burns hot. If you're stuck at 2 a.m. with a pending approval, there's one person authorized to override, and that's the approver below.

account owner for tagep-bafof: Norael Gilax Juleth